Understanding Turmeric’s Role In Skin Care
Turmeric’s key compound, curcumin, has antioxidant and anti-inflammatory activity that helps calm visible redness and defend against environmental stressors.
It’s also commonly used for brightening because it supports a more even-looking tone over time.
How Turmeric Helps With Skin Discoloration
Excess melanin can lead to hyperpigmentation. Emerging research suggests curcumin may interfere with steps of the melanin pathway, helping soften the look of dark spots gradually.
Bonus: turmeric can assist with gentle surface renewal and, by calming visible irritation, may help keep post-blemish marks from looking darker.

The Skin-Enhancing Benefits Of Turmeric For Every Skin Type
Oily & Acne-Prone
Curcumin shows antibacterial and soothing properties that can help reduce the look of breakouts and the appearance of post-blemish marks.
Dry & Sensitive
Pair turmeric with buffers like yogurt, honey, or aloe to calm visible irritation while maintaining comfort.
Combination
Turmeric can help balance the T-zone’s shine while keeping drier areas comfortable—supporting a more even overall appearance.
Using Turmeric To Address Discoloration
DIY Turmeric Masks
Blend turmeric powder with gentle bases (yogurt, honey, aloe). Apply 10–15 minutes, then rinse. This can visibly brighten while keeping skin calm.

Precautions & Potential Side Effects
Skin Staining
Use modest amounts and rinse thoroughly to minimize temporary yellow tint.
Allergy & Sensitivity
Patch test first (wrist or jawline, 24 hours). Discontinue if redness or itching occurs.
Overuse & Dryness
High concentrations or too-frequent use may feel drying. Start slow and adjust to comfort.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can turmeric be used on the skin daily?
It depends on tolerance. Many do best a few times weekly and increase as comfortable.
How long to fade dark spots?
Subtle improvements can appear within weeks; stubborn spots often need consistent use over months.
Who should avoid it?
Anyone with a known turmeric allergy or who reacts on patch test. When in doubt, ask your dermatologist.
